scilicet
Definitions
[ˈskiːlɪkɛt], (Adverb)
Definitions:
- that is to say; namely (introducing a word to be supplied or an explanation of an ambiguity)
Phrases:
Origin
:
Latin, from scire licet ‘one is permitted to know’
